Born 1844 Died 1912 Works span 1874–1904

William Bright Morris: A Weaver of Dreams and Shadows The world of late nineteenth-century British art was undergoing a profound shift, moving away from the rigid formalism of academic painting towards a vibrant embrace of folklore, mythology, and craftsmanship.
